Here are my 10 top tips for happiness

1. spend time doing something you love, for me this is horse riding but for you it may be dance, singing, art...it could be ANYTHING!

2. Make a scrapbook with a note of every time you felt happy. For me sometime it consists of when someone gave me a hug out of the blue but other times it could be getting a new phone or jumping my favourite horse. It doesn't matter what it is but when you are feeling down you can look back at good times. Also if you make it pretty it is extra good!!

3. Have a loooooooooooooooong bath or shower and breathe! One of my favourite things to do when I feel wound up or down is to get in the shower where I cant be disturbed and just breathe.

4.Sometimes you know what you just need to go to bed and sleep. Some days it is just okay to give up and that is ok!

5. Listen to music! Especially through headphones because you can escape the world and just feel the music.

6. This is a classic but talk to a friend, you dont have to even tell them something is up but chatting to someone who never fails to make you laugh is the best thing!

7. Light a candle and put on those fairy lights...this needs no explanation!

8. Make a box of things you LOVE special treats. This may be a favourite food, favourite hoodie, book, picture, drink, CD, DVD. It could b anything but you are only allowed these items when you are sad!

9. If you can, deal with what is making you sad. Face it head on! For example you did badly on a test, go and see the teacher of that subject talk to them about why maybe see if you can re-sit it or talk about how you can learn from this. Turn the negatives into positives.

10. Cry, Scream, laugh, smile, swear. Try something new....expressing how you are feeling. It is so important to know that it is ok to have emotions!
